Which airlines fly most frequently between Chicago and New York?

In normal times, United Airlines flies from Chicago to New York up to 35 times per day, Delta up to 23 times per day, and American Airlines up to 21 times per day.

Which airlines fly direct between Chicago and New York?

Airline and price data is aggregated from results in KAYAK’s search results from the last 2 weeks for flights from Chicago to New York.
There are 6 airlines that fly direct from Chicago to New York. They are: American Airlines, Delta, JetBlue, Southwest, Spirit Airlines and United Airlines. The cheapest price of all airlines flying this route was found with Spirit Airlines at ₹ 3,174 for a one-way flight. On average, the best prices for this route can be found at Spirit Airlines.

How many flights are there between Chicago and New York per day?

Each day, there are between 74 and 97 nonstop flights that take off from Chicago and land in New York, with an average flight time of 2h 14m. The most common departure time is 11:00 and most flights take off in the morning, while the most flights land at New York LaGuardia Airport. Each week, there are 643 flights. The most frequent day of departure is Thursday, when 15% of all weekly flights depart. The fewest flights depart on a Saturday.

How long does a flight from Chicago to New York take?

Direct flights from Chicago generally make it to New York in 2h 08m. The flying distance between the two cities is 1,841 km.

What’s the earliest departure time from Chicago to New York?

Early birds can take the earliest flight from Chicago at 05:44 and will be landing in New York at 08:44.

What’s the latest departure time from Chicago to New York?

If you prefer to fly at night, the latest flight from Chicago to New York jets off at 21:35 and lands at 00:55.

  • What is the fastest way to get from downtown Chicago to Chicago Midway Airport?

    A speedy way to get to from one airport to the other is using the Orange Line on the Chicago L Train system. The train runs to and from the Midway Transportation Center just east of the terminal building.

  • Are there any pet relief areas at Chicago O'Hare International?

    Chicago O'Hare International has four pet relief areas, three of which are outside and one that is located inside of the airport past the security checkpoint. The outdoor areas are located at Terminal 1, Terminal 2, and Terminal 5, while the indoor area is situated in Terminal 3.

  • What public transportation method is best to get from Downtown Chicago to Chicago O'Hare International?

    The Chicago Transit Authority Blue Line Train is the easiest way to get to the airport. The train runs 24 hours a day, and they offer more frequent service during morning and evening rush hour.

  • Before boarding United flights from Chicago to New York, passengers should stop in at the United Polaris Lounge located near gate C18 at Chicago O'Hare International. The Polaris Lounge has seating suites with pull-out tables that offer convenient power receptacles and USB charging ports. The lounge also features eight shower suites that have heated floors, and the staff will even press your clothes while you are freshening up. If you need to catch a nap before your flight, they have four daybeds available that come with earplugs and eye shades, plus a soothing sound generator. There is a buffet, a dining room, and a lounge to pass the time with great food and beverages before your flight.
  • If the whole family is making the trip to New York, stop by Kids on the Fly located in Terminal 2 just beyond the TSA checkpoints. This interactive exhibit delights children while also educating them. The play stations include an air traffic control tower, a giant helicopter powered by hand and foot pedals, and a small check-in counter with a working luggage scale, and a enormous cargo plane, complete with foam cargo boxes.
